This week has been significant for Nintendo, not only because of the new Zelda title. A number of announcements and updates were highlighted, indicating a dynamic period for the company. At the Level-5 Vision Showcase, attendees were introduced to a new trailer for "Professor Layton and the New World of Steam," news about a remaster of "Inazuma Eleven," and an unfortunate delay for "DECAPOLICE". Additionally, the gaming community received another free update for "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les: Shredder’s Revenge" and celebrated Nintendo's 135-year legacy.

In terms of reviews, several games were evaluated this week, including "Disney Epic Mickey: Rebrushed," "Beyond Galaxyland," "Worms Armageddon: Anniversary Edition," and "The Legend of Zelda: Echoes of Wisdom." The latter, particularly, has received acclaim and seems to be setting itself as a highlight in the iconic series.
